SAN MATEO, Calif. – Four-time defending West Coast Conference champion BYU was the unanimous pick to win the program’s fifth WCC Women's Cross Country Championship in the annual preseason poll announced on Wednesday.
The preseason poll and the All-WCC team were selected solely by a vote of the conference’s 10 head coaches. Coaches cannot vote for their own teams and student-athletes.
The Cougars, currently ranked seventh nationally, earned a perfect preseason score with 81 points, including the maximum nine first-place votes, and led the way with three runners on the preseason team. Among the Cougars on the preseason team is All-American and four-time preseason honoree Aubrey Frentheway. Her teammate McKenna Lee picked up another preseason accolade after earning the recognition last fall.
No. 23 Gonzaga was picked to finish second with 71 points, while Portland came in third with 63 points, although the Pilots garnered the other first-place vote.
Other preseason team honorees who made the team last year include Eve Jensen from San Francisco and Kristen Garcia from Gonzaga.
The 2022 WCC Cross Country Men’s and Women’s Championship will be held Friday, October 28 at Fernhill Park in Portland, Ore.
